The a water bath in a physical chemistry lab are durable due to ongoing cleaning and examination. Mineral deposit will affect thermal stability, and the bath thus requires draining and cleaning regularly. Distilled or deionized water must be used to prevent scaling. Calibration of the temperature controller from time to time maintains the readings in order. The control surface and outer casing can be cleaned using a damp cloth. Be sure to disconnect the power source during maintenance. These simple steps keep the a water bath in a physical chemistry lab in their optimal working state.

Q: Can a water bath be used for enzyme incubation? A: Yes, water baths are frequently used for enzyme incubation, as they provide precise and stable temperature conditions necessary for biological reactions. Q: How does a digital water bath differ from an analog one? A: A digital water bath offers programmable controls and precise temperature readings, while analog models rely on manual adjustments and thermometers. Q: What maintenance steps extend the life of a water bath? A: Regular cleaning, using distilled water, checking the thermostat, and drying the chamber after use all help maintain performance. Q: Why do some water baths have lids or covers? A: Lids help reduce heat loss, prevent contamination, and minimize evaporation, maintaining consistent internal temperatures. Q: What should be done if a water bath fails to heat properly? A: Inspect the power supply, thermostat, and heating element; if the issue persists, discontinue use until professional servicing is performed.
